1985Movie79 minFrench

A pyromaniac troubles the quietness of Boneuil, a small French village. The mayor decides to hire a team of young benevolent firemen, unfortunately more interested about chasing girl than putting fires out.

Fun Fact

The film's title, 'Y'a pas le feu...', translates literally to 'There's no fire...', a colloquial French expression meaning 'there's no rush' or 'take it easy', hinting at the film's relaxed, comedic tone.
